ÖBB is Austria’s national railway company, offering a comprehensive network of train services across the country and to neighboring nations. Its fleet includes high-speed InterCity Express (ICE) trains for the fastest and most comfortable journeys, EuroCity (EC) trains for international connections, InterCity (IC) trains for reliable long-distance travel, and Regional Express (REX) trains for frequent local stops. Ticket types include Standard Ticket, Comfort-Ticket, ÖBB Sparschiene-Ticket, and ÖBB Sparschiene Comfort-Ticket, along with options for single, return, and group travel. Onboard amenities may include comfortable seating, free Wi-Fi, and food and beverage services. Popular routes include Vienna–Salzburg, Vienna–Innsbruck, and Vienna–Graz

ÖBB Intercity is a domestic high-speed rail service operated by the Austrian Federal Railways (ÖBB) in Austria. They are addition to the Eurocity and the Railjet for long-distance travels and also include first class cars, the trains are air-conditioned, hve power sockets a minibar service and are comfortable. ÖBB Intercity trains mostly run on the inner alpine lines to cities like Graz, Linz and Salzburg and Inssbruck.

Museum Tiroler Bauernhöfe

Open-air Tyrolean farmhouse museum near Wörgl featuring original rural buildings, crafts, and traditional life from across the region.

  • Recommended

Heimatmuseum Wörgl

Local museum presenting Wörgl's past, including civic history and the famous Wörgl experiment; ideal for understanding the town beyond transit links.

  • Recommended

Augustinermuseum Rattenberg

Museum in nearby Rattenberg dedicated to Augustinian life and town heritage, housed in a historic convent complex with atmospheric rooms.

Euro (€)

Moderate for Austria: lodging and dining are lower than Innsbruck or Salzburg, while local transit and groceries are fairly priced for visitors.

Average meal costs

Budget
€8-15 for kebab, bakery, or simple lunch.
Mid-range
€18-30 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
€50-80 per person for upscale dining.
Coffee
€3-4.50 for cappuccino or similar coffee.

Tipping culture

Service is usually included, but rounding up is normal. Add 5-10% in restaurants for good service, round up taxi fares, and leave small change at cafés.
